§ 2603. Criminal homicide of unborn child. (a) Offense defined.--An individual commits criminal homicide of an unborn child if the individual intentionally, knowingly, recklessly or negligently causes the death of an unborn child in violation of section 2604 (relating to murder of unborn child) or 2605 (relating to voluntary manslaughter of unborn child). (b) Classification.--Criminal homicide of an unborn child shall be classified as murder of an unborn child or voluntary manslaughter of an unborn child.
